MEMO — Greenvale Trials Station

Hi folks, the spring seed samples for the Plot 14 barley trial are finally on their way from Harrowfield Agronomics. Twelve sealed pouches, all labelled by variety code, packed in one chilled tote. Please don't open anything before the agronomist, Petra Linde, signs the intake sheet. The courier has been briefed on the protocol for the transfer, so follow it exactly as written below.

dispatch memo: the istwyn norwyn courier leaves the lamael kaswyn briwyn tamix jorael gorix zoreth holir ledger at gate 3079 under passcode 677723

## Releases

Spoolhart, our printer-spooler microservice, ships on a two-week cadence. Each release candidate is built from a tagged commit on the `stable` branch, verified against the regression queue simulator, and soak-tested for 24 hours in the Varnmoor staging cluster before promotion. Release managers must confirm that spool-drain metrics stay within baseline and that no orphaned jobs remain after failover drills. All artifacts are signed prior to upload to the internal registry. Use the signing key below when stamping the final build.

signing key of tafog-hahop = bky3_7nm

**Q: Why does my change fail the static-analysis gate when I didn't touch that code?**

The Marrowlint baseline file pins known pre-existing findings so only new issues block merges. If the baseline drifts — usually after a rule upgrade — untouched files can surface old findings. Don't suppress them inline and don't hand-edit the baseline; regenerate it with the refresh task and commit it separately from your change. Reviewers should reject mixed commits. Regeneration steps and the rule-upgrade schedule are documented on the page below.

operations page: https://jenkins.torvadyn.local/build/deploy/display/pages/611247f0a622ae80

Subject: Reseller Programme — Executive Review

Dear executive team,

Attached is the full assessment of the Brightlark reseller programme covering margin tiers, onboarding criteria, and the pilot results from the Osthaven region. Channel conflict risk remains the board's main concern, and we have modelled three mitigation paths with differing discount ceilings. Before the board vote, please review the strategic note appended below.

internal memo for bajef-bafof: Fenionox Holdings is in early talks to buy Silethax Logistics for about $351.9 million. The Caseth launch date is March 24, and nothing goes to the press before then. Legal wants the Fraokox Holdings term sheet countersigned before March 26.